The key difference between an attorney ad litem and a guardian ad litem lies in their roles. An attorney ad litem represents legal interests, while a guardian ad litem advocates for the best interests of a person who cannot fully advocate for themselves. An attorney ad litem in Texas serves as a legal representative for someone who cannot advocate for themselves. This might include minors or individuals unable to address their own legal matters.
